Tamilnadu Post Graduate Degree/Diploma/MCH (Neurosurgery) 6years /MDS Courses counselling will be start from last week og July 2015.

Eligibility

The Candidates who have taken allotment during the 1st & 2nd phases of counselling and on roll only will be permitted to attend the counselling.

The Candidates who are wait listed can attend the counselling.

Required details:

Candidates should come one hour prior to the counselling time.

Candidates with a Demand Draft for Rs.500/- as processing fee will only be permitted to attend the counseling for Allotment/Re-allotment.

Candidates who were wait listed & those attending the counselling for the first time should bring the original certificates and a Demand Draft for Rs. 20,000/- or Rs.15,000/- for Degree or Diploma Courses as tuition fee as the case may be.

It is the Final Phase of Counselling, only those with the above Demand Drafts will be allowed to attend the counselling and allotted seats.

Particulars Details
Name of the exam NEET PG 2020
Name Tamil Nadu PG Medical Admission
Exam Conducting Authority National Board of Examination (NBE)
Admission Conducting Body Directorate of Medical Education (DME), Chennai
Admission will be based on Marks obtained in NEET PG 2020


Important Dates

Events Dates


Official Notification March 12, 2020

Availability of application form March 12, 2020

Last date of online application form submission March 20, 2020

Last date for receipt of filled-in online application March 23, 2020

Declaration of Rank (Merit List) April 25, 2020

Commencement of Counselling April 30, 2020

Commencement of courses To Be notified

Closure of admission To Be notified


Eligibility Criteria

Nationality: Candidate should be an Indian citizen

Degree: Candidates must have MBBS degree from a recognised institution of the same state and candidates who do not have MBBS degree from Dr. MGR Medical University, will have to furnish eligibility certificate

1. Qualifying Examination: It is mandatory for candidates to qualify NEET PG 2020 and should have minimum qualifying percentile as mentioned below:

Category Percentile Cut Off Scores
General/Unreserved (UR) 50 366
SC/ST/OBC 40 319
Unreserved PWD 45 342
